In a supercritical fluid extraction (SFE) unit, one generally can change the temperature, pressure, extraction bed size, solvent flow rate, among others, in order to maximize the global yield. Centella asiatica is a tropical medicinal plant with a long history of therapeutic uses, dermal disorders, venous insufficiency and microangiopathy. The substances of therapeutic interest are the saponin-containing triterpene acids and their sugar esters.
